Replaces the --env-file ~/.creds/*.env pattern with Bitwarden-sourced
credentials. Each agent identity stores its own API keys in a BW
collection; bw-run.sh fetches them at runtime and passes to CLI
containers via a temp env file (cleaned up on exit).
Usage: bw-run.sh <agent> <service> <image> [args...]

#!/usr/bin/env bash
|
|
# bw-run.sh — run a CLI command with credentials sourced from Bitwarden.
|
|
#
|
|
# Replaces the --env-file ~/.creds/<service>.env pattern. Each agent identity
|
|
# stores its own API keys/passwords in a Bitwarden collection. This script
|
|
# fetches the credential, writes it to a temp env file, runs the CLI, and
|
|
# cleans up — no credential material persists on disk.
|
|
#
|
|
# Usage:
|
|
# bw-run.sh <agent> <service> <image> [args...]
|
|
#
|
|
# Examples:
|
|
# bw-run.sh vp-techops redmine git.knownelement.com/reachableceo/redmine-cli:latest list --assigned-to-me -p 55
|
|
# bw-run.sh vp-techops discourse git.knownelement.com/reachableceo/discourse-cli:latest ls -c vp-techops
|
|
# bw-run.sh reachableceo redmine git.knownelement.com/reachableceo/redmine-cli:latest whoami
|
|
#
|
|
# Prerequisites:
|
|
# - BW_CLIENTID and BW_CLIENTSECRET exported (or in ~/.config/bw/env)
|
|
# - Or BW_SESSION exported from a prior `bw unlock`
|
|
#
|
|
# Bitwarden item convention:
|
|
# Collection: <agent-name> (or "shared" for cross-agent creds)
|
|
# Item name: "<agent-name> <Service>" (e.g., "vp-techops Redmine")
|
|
# Fields: URL, USERNAME, PASSWORD, API_KEY, and custom fields as needed
|
|
set -euo pipefail
|
|
|
|
HERE="$(cd "$(dirname "$0")" && pwd)"
|
|
# shellcheck disable=SC1091
|
|
source "$HERE/lib/common.sh"
|
|
|
|
###############################################################################
|
|
|
|
print_usage() {
|
|
sed -n '2,26p' "$0"
|
|
exit 0
|
|
}
|
|
|
|
if [ $# -lt 3 ] || [ "${1:-}" = "-h" ] || [ "${1:-}" = "--help" ]; then
|
|
print_usage
|
|
fi
|
|
|
|
AGENT="$1"
|
|
SERVICE="$2"
|
|
IMAGE="$3"
|
|
shift 3
|
|
|
|
ITEM_NAME="${AGENT} ${SERVICE}"
|
|
|
|
###############################################################################
|
|
# Ensure Bitwarden session is active
|
|
###############################################################################
|
|
|
|
ensure_bw_session() {
|
|
# If BW_SESSION is already set, trust it
|
|
if [ -n "${BW_SESSION:-}" ]; then
|
|
return 0
|
|
fi
|
|
|
|
# Try machine-to-machine auth via client credentials
|
|
if [ -n "${BW_CLIENTID:-}" ] && [ -n "${BW_CLIENTSECRET:-}" ]; then
|
|
log_info "Authenticating to Bitwarden via API key..."
|
|
if bw login --apikey >/dev/null 2>&1; then
|
|
export BW_SESSION
|
|
BW_SESSION=$(bw unlock --raw 2>/dev/null || true)
|
|
if [ -z "$BW_SESSION" ]; then
|
|
die "Bitwarden unlock failed after API-key login."
|
|
fi
|
|
return 0
|
|
fi
|
|
fi
|
|
|
|
# Try reading from the bw env file
|
|
local bw_env="${HOME}/.config/bw/env"
|
|
if [ -f "$bw_env" ]; then
|
|
# shellcheck disable=SC1090
|
|
. "$bw_env"
|
|
if [ -n "${BW_CLIENTID:-}" ] && [ -n "${BW_CLIENTSECRET:-}" ]; then
|
|
log_info "Authenticating to Bitwarden via env file..."
|
|
bw login --apikey >/dev/null 2>&1 || true
|
|
export BW_SESSION
|
|
BW_SESSION=$(bw unlock --raw 2>/dev/null || true)
|
|
if [ -n "$BW_SESSION" ]; then
|
|
return 0
|
|
fi
|
|
fi
|
|
fi
|
|
|
|
die "No Bitwarden session. Set BW_SESSION or BW_CLIENTID/BW_CLIENTSECRET."
|
|
}
|
|
|
|
###############################################################################
|
|
|
|
ensure_bw_session
|
|
|
|
log_info "Fetching credential: ${ITEM_NAME}"
|
|
|
|
# Fetch the Bitwarden item and extract fields into env vars
|
|
RAW_JSON=$(bw get item "$ITEM_NAME" 2>/dev/null) || die "Bitwarden item not found: ${ITEM_NAME}"
|
|
|
|
# Build env file content from the JSON response
|
|
ENV_CONTENT=$(echo "$RAW_JSON" | jq -r '
|
|
def safename(f): f | gsub("[^A-Za-z0-9_]"; "_") | ascii_upcase;
|
|
.login as $login |
|
|
# Standard fields
|
|
(
|
|
if $login.uris[0].uri then "URL=\($login.uris[0].uri)\n" else "" end
|
|
) +
|
|
(
|
|
if $login.username then "USERNAME=\($login.username)\n" else "" end
|
|
) +
|
|
(
|
|
if $login.password then "PASSWORD=\($login.password)\n" else "" end
|
|
) +
|
|
# Map known field names to common env var patterns
|
|
(
|
|
.fields[]? |
|
|
if .name == "API_KEY" or .name == "api_key" or .name == "apikey" then
|
|
"API_KEY=\(.value)\n"
|
|
elif .name == "token" or .name == "TOKEN" then
|
|
"TOKEN=\(.value)\n"
|
|
else
|
|
"\(safename(.name))=\(.value)\n"
|
|
end
|
|
) +
|
|
# Also emit REDMINE_API_KEY / DISCOURSE_API_KEY etc. from the password field
|
|
# (many CLI tools expect the key in the password field)
|
|
""
|
|
') || die "Failed to parse Bitwarden item JSON."
|
|
|
|
if [ -z "$ENV_CONTENT" ]; then
|
|
die "No credential fields found in Bitwarden item: ${ITEM_NAME}"
|
|
fi
|
|
|
|
# Also check if the password field IS the API key (common for CLI creds)
|
|
# and add a service-specific key env var based on the service name
|
|
SERVICE_UPPER=$(echo "$SERVICE" | tr '[:lower:]' '[:upper:]' | tr '-' '_')
|
|
API_KEY_VAR="${SERVICE_UPPER}_API_KEY"
|
|
|
|
# If the service-specific key var isn't already in ENV_CONTENT, try adding it from password
|
|
if ! echo "$ENV_CONTENT" | grep -q "^${API_KEY_VAR}="; then
|
|
PASSWORD_VAL=$(echo "$RAW_JSON" | jq -r '.login.password // empty')
|
|
if [ -n "$PASSWORD_VAL" ]; then
|
|
ENV_CONTENT="${API_KEY_VAR}=${PASSWORD_VAL}
|
|
${ENV_CONTENT}"
|
|
fi
|
|
fi
|
|
|
|
# Write to temp file, cleaned up on exit
|
|
ENVFILE=$(mktemp "/tmp/bw-${AGENT}-${SERVICE}-XXXXXX.env")
|
|
trap 'rm -f "$ENVFILE"' EXIT
|
|
chmod 600 "$ENVFILE"
|
|
printf '%s' "$ENV_CONTENT" > "$ENVFILE"
|
|
|
|
log_ok "Credential sourced. Running: ${IMAGE} $*"
|
|
|
|
# Run the CLI with BW-sourced credentials
|
|
docker run --rm --env-file "$ENVFILE" "$IMAGE" "$@"
